The Cambridge Stem Cell Institute currently has 28 research groups with over 300 biological, clinical and physical scientists operating across a wide range of tissues and at multiple scales.
As the hub of a wider stem cell community across the University of Cambridge and neighbouring Institutes, our scientists have developed close collaborations with a wide range of researchers across disciplines.
The Institute currently has 35 affiliates researchers across 13 University departments, as well as the Babraham Institute, Microsoft Research, Wellcome Sanger Institute and EMBL - European Bioinformatics Institute.
